description_key_povertyline: |- | ||
<% if povertyline == "2.15" %> | ||
Extreme poverty here is defined as living below the International Poverty Line of $2.15 per day. | ||
<% elif povertyline == "3.65" %> | ||
A poverty line of $3.65 a day represents definitions of national poverty lines in lower-middle-income countries. | ||
<% elif povertyline == "6.85" %> | ||
A poverty line of $6.85 a day represents definitions of national poverty lines in upper-middle-income countries. | ||
<%- endif -%> | ||
|
||
description_key_ppp: |- | ||
The data is measured in international-$ at 2017 prices – this adjusts for inflation and for differences in the cost of living between countries. | ||
|
||
description_key_income_consumption: |- | ||
Depending on the country and year, the data relates to income measured after taxes and benefits, or to consumption, per capita. "Per capita" means that the income of each household is attributed equally to each member of the household (including children). | ||
|
||
description_key_nonmarket_income: |- | ||
Non-market sources of income, including food grown by subsistence farmers for their own consumption, are taken into account. | ||
|
||
description_key_scenarios: |- | ||
<% if scenario == "Historical" %> | ||
Estimates are based on household surveys or extrapolated up until the year of the data release using GDP growth estimates and forecasts. For more details about the methodology, please refer to the [World Bank PIP documentation](https://datanalytics.worldbank.org/PIP-Methodology/lineupestimates.html#nowcasts). | ||
<% elif scenario == "Current forecast + historical growth" %> | ||
This data is a projection of the estimates based on GDP growth projections from the World Bank's Global Economic Prospects and the the Macro Poverty Outlook, together with IMF's World Economic Outlook, in the period 2025-2029. For the period 2030-2050, the data is projected using the average annual historical GDP per capita growth over 2010-2019. | ||
<% elif scenario == "2% growth" %> | ||
This data is a projection of the estimates based on a scenario of 2% average GDP per capita growth, while keeping income inequality constant. | ||
<% elif scenario == "2% growth + Gini reduction 1%" %> | ||
This data is a projection of the estimates based on a scenatio of 2% average GDP per capita growth, while reducing income inequality by 1% of the Gini coefficient per year. | ||
<% elif scenario == "2% growth + Gini reduction 2%" %> | ||
This data is a projection of the estimates based on a scenatio of 2% average GDP per capita growth, while reducing income inequality by 2% of the Gini coefficient per year. | ||
<% elif scenario == "4% growth" %> | ||
This data is a projection of the estimates based on a scenario of 4% average GDP per capita growth, while keeping income inequality constant. | ||
<% elif scenario == "6% growth" %> | ||
This data is a projection of the estimates based on a scenario of 6% average GDP per capita growth, while keeping income inequality constant. | ||
<% elif scenario == "8% growth" %> | ||
This data is a projection of the estimates based on a scenario of 8% average GDP per capita growth, while keeping income inequality constant. | ||
<%- endif -%> | ||

def connect_estimates_with_projections(tb: Table) -> Table: | ||
""" | ||
Connects estimates with projections for visualizations in Grapher. | ||
This is repeating the latest estimate in the historical scenario in the rest of the scenarios. | ||
""" | ||
|
||
tb = tb.copy() | ||
|
||
# Make table wider, by using scenario as columns | ||
tb = tb.pivot(index=["country", "year", "povertyline"], columns="scenario", values=INDICATOR_COLUMNS) | ||
|
||
# For year LATEST_YEAR_WITHOUT_PROJECTIONS, fill the rest of the columns with the same value | ||
for indicator in INDICATOR_COLUMNS: | ||
for scenario in SCENARIOS.keys(): | ||
if scenario != "historical": | ||
tb.loc[ | ||
tb.index.get_level_values("year") == LATEST_YEAR_WITHOUT_PROJECTIONS, (indicator, scenario) | ||
] = tb.loc[ | ||
tb.index.get_level_values("year") == LATEST_YEAR_WITHOUT_PROJECTIONS, (indicator, scenario) | ||
].combine_first( | ||
tb.loc[ | ||
tb.index.get_level_values("year") == LATEST_YEAR_WITHOUT_PROJECTIONS, (indicator, "historical") | ||
] | ||
) | ||
|
||
# Make table long again, by creating a scenario column | ||
tb = tb.stack(level="scenario", future_stack=True).reset_index() | ||
|
||
# Recover origins | ||
for indicator in INDICATOR_COLUMNS: | ||
tb[indicator] = tb[indicator].copy_metadata(tb["country"]) | ||
|
||
return tb |
